PLEASE HELP ME FAST Shureka Washburn has scores of 66, 66, 89, and 83 on her algebra tests

a. Use an inequality to find the scores she must make on the final exam to pass the course with an average of 76 or higher given that the final exam counts as
two tests
b. Explain the meaning of the answer to part (a).

Answer:

76

Explanation:

(66+66+89+83+2x)/6 ≥ 76

(304+2x)/6 ≥ 76

304+2x=456

2x = 152

x = 76
